How to Make Chicken Parmesan Meatballs

These baked meatballs come together in just a few simple steps:

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

  • Preheat your oven to 450°F (230°C).
  • Lightly grease a rimmed baking sheet with avocado oil or canola oil.

Step 2: Mix the Meatball Ingredients

  • In a large mixing bowl, combine:
    • Ground chicken
    • Egg
    • Panko bread crumbs
    • Grated Parmesan & shredded mozzarella
    • Minced garlic, oregano, basil, salt, and pepper
  • Mix everything together using a fork or your hands until well combined.

Step 3: Shape the Meatballs

  • Form the mixture into 1-inch round meatballs.
  • Place them on the greased baking sheet, leaving space between each one.
  • 💡 For even portioning, use a small cookie scoop, then roll the meatballs into shape.

Step 4: Bake the Meatballs

  •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until golden brown and fully cooked.
  • The internal temperature should reach 165°F (75°C) for safe consumption.

Step 5: Serve & Enjoy!

  • Serve the meatballs over cooked pasta with marinara sauce.
  • Sprinkle with extra Parmesan cheese and fresh basil for garnish.
  • Or, serve them as an appetizer with toothpicks and dipping sauce!

Tips for the Best Chicken Parmesan Meatballs

🔥 Don’t Overmix the Meat – Overmixing can make the meatballs tough—mix just until combined.
🧀 Use Freshly Grated Cheese – Pre-grated cheese can be drier; fresh Parmesan melts better!
🥄 Keep the Meatballs Uniform – Use a cookie scoop for even sizing.
🍽 Serve with Fresh Basil – Adds a pop of freshness!
🧊 Make Ahead & Freeze – These meatballs are great for meal prep (see below).


Storage & Freezing Instructions

🥡 Refrigerate: Store cooked meatballs in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days.
❄️ Freeze: Let baked meatballs cool, then store in an airtight container for up to 3 months.
🔥 Reheat: Warm them on the stove in marinara sauce, or microwave for a quick meal.

💡 Pro Tip: Freeze meatballs before baking for easy future meals—just bake them directly from frozen, adding a few extra minutes to the cook time.


FAQs About Chicken Parmesan Meatballs

Q: Can I use ground turkey instead of chicken?
A: Yes! Ground turkey works just as well in this recipe.

Q: What if I don’t have panko bread crumbs?
A: You can substitute with regular breadcrumbs or crushed crackers.

Q: Can I make these gluten-free?
A: Yes! Use gluten-free panko or almond flour instead of regular breadcrumbs.

Q: Can I fry these meatballs instead of baking them?
A: Absolutely! Heat a few tablespoons of oil in a skillet and cook the meatballs over medium heat, turning occasionally, until golden brown and fully cooked.

Short Version

Chicken Parmesan Meatballs

Chicken Parmesan Meatballs bring all the delicious flavors of classic chicken parmesan into an easy-to-make meatball dish! Serve them with pasta and marinara sauce or as a party appetizer.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Course Main Dish
Cuisine Italian
Servings 5
Calories 244 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• Avocado oil or canola oil for greasing the baking sheet
  • 1 pound ground chicken
  • 1 large egg
  • ½ cup panko bread crumbs
  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• ½ c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ano
  • ½ teaspoon dried basil
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• teaspoon black pepper

For Serving:

  • Cooked pasta as desired
  • Marinara sauce as desired
  • Parmesan cheese as desired

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the oven to 450°F. Lightly grease a rimmed baking sheet with a high-temperature cooking oil, such as avocado or canola oil.
  • In a large bowl, combine the ground chicken, egg, panko bread crumbs, grated Parmesan, shredded mozzarella, minced garlic, dried oregano, dried basil, salt, and pepper. Use a fork or your hands to mix until well combined.
  • Form the mixture into 1-inch round meatballs and place them on the greased baking sheet. (For quick and even portioning, use a small cookie scoop, then roll the meatballs into shape with your hands.)
  •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the meatballs are fully cooked. The internal temperature should reach at least 165°F on an instant-read thermometer.
  • Serve over cooked pasta with marinara sauce and Parmesan cheese, or enjoy as desired.

Notes

To Store: Keep meatballs in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days. Reheat on the stove in a pot of marinara sauce over medium-low heat, or warm them in the microwave.
To Freeze: Store baked meatballs in an airtight container for up to 3 months. Thaw overnight in the refrigerator before reheating.
